Role & responsibilities
HR Compliance
1. Responsible for the coordination and administration of HR compliance processes across the international regions
2. Regular testing of HR controls to ensure continued compliance with regulatory requirements, such as System and Organization Controls 2 (SOC2)
3. Facilitating the annual policy acknowledgment processes for key HR Policies.
4. Maintenance of Global HR intranet pages to ensure appropriate policy management
5. Ensure compliance standards are embedded across all countries outside North America
Policies & Procedures
1. Management of the annual Business Continuity Policy (BCP) review and other policies and procedures as needed, ensuring that reviews are completed at a local HR level and providing support and guidance where necessary
2. Coordination of regular employee-related policy and handbook reviews
3. Liaising with local HR teams across the international region, ensuring policy updates (such as employee privacy notifications) are accurately reflected in new joiner paperwork
Employee Engagement
1. Responsible for providing employee survey results and analysis for business leaders and countries across the international regional, and supporting the action planning process to enhance employee engagement
2. Manage external platforms employee reviews by drafting responses for country HR teams to review and then post online
3. Support any ad hoc or global employee engagement initiatives that enhances employee experience across international offices
HR Communications
1. Establishment and on-going management of an annual HR communication schedule for key HR processes, ensuring consistency of core messages across the international region
2. Provide administrative support to the International HR team as needed
Inclusion
1.
Partnering with the global Inclusion PMO team and local HR teams to organize and drive participation in global and international Inclusion related initiatives and events
2. Responsible for coordinating inclusion accolades questionnaires across participating offices across APAC and Europe
3. Coordinate and maintain records of Inclusion leaders and Employee Network Groups by office, and provide support to local teams on inclusion related matters
